Frequently Asked Questions

What makes the Safariland 6354DO a good professional holster?

The Safariland 6354DO features the ALS (Automatic Locking System) for secure active retention, crucial for preventing weapon loss during intense physical activity. Its Cordura wrap also reduces glare and IR signature, making it suitable for professional use.

How does the Safariland ALS retention system work?

The ALS system locks onto the firearm's ejection port. To draw, the user naturally presses a lever with their thumb, releasing the weapon smoothly and quickly without requiring conscious effort to disengage tension.

Is the Safariland 6354DO compatible with red dot sights and compensators?

Yes, the 6354DO is designed to accommodate optics like the Trijicon RMR. Newer production models also fit 'Roland Special' builds, which include compensators on pistols like the Glock 19.

What is the benefit of the Cordura wrap on the Safariland 6354DO?

The Cordura wrap serves two main purposes: it reduces surface shine and glare, making the holster less visible, and it lowers the Infrared (IR) signature, which is important for nighttime operations and avoiding detection by night vision devices.
